Rap rock normally gets a bad rap (mostly because of Fred Durst) but Blakroc, a project featuring the Black Keys and a bunch of hip hop artists brought in by Damon Dash, was an underappreciated gem. I assumed it was going to be a one off project but now it looks like a second album is about ready for release. Watch the trailer below and marvel at the bevy of talent involved.
